Vortrag

Self-Contained Integrationstests mit Docker und Testcontainers

Neben Unit-Tests, bei denen sich Abhängigkeiten wegmocken lassen, überprüfen Integrationstests z.B., dass der Datenlayer mit einer richtigen Datenbank funktioniert. In der Vergangenheit wurden hierzu zumeist dedizierte Testsysteme oder eine lokale In-Memory-Datenbank verwendet. Beide Lösungen haben jedoch Nachteile. Dieser Talk zeigt, wie sich diese Nachteile mit Docker und Testcontainers umgehen lassen. Dabei entstehen Integrationstests mit einer vollständigen Test-Umgebung, die vollkommen ohne manuelle Eingriffe auskommen und komplett in Code beschrieben sind. Neben dem Testen von Code mit Datenbank-Abhängigkeiten betrachtet der Talk auch Selenium-basierte Tests mit Containern.

Datum
07.09.2018
Uhrzeit
09:00 - 10:00
Konferenz / Veranstaltung
Berlin Expert Days 2018 (BED-Con)
Ort
Urania Berlin, Berlin
  • Folie 1
    1/18
  • Folie 2
    2/18
  • Folie 3
    3/18
  • Folie 4
    4/18
  • Folie 5
    5/18
  • Folie 6
    6/18
  • Folie 7
    7/18
  • Folie 8
    8/18
  • Folie 9
    9/18
  • Folie 10
    10/18
  • Folie 11
    11/18
  • Folie 12
    12/18
  • Folie 13
    13/18
  • Folie 14
    14/18
  • Folie 15
    15/18
  • Folie 16
    16/18
  • Folie 17
    17/18
  • Folie 18
    18/18

Nach links wischen, um ggf. weitere Folien zu sehen

Scrollen oder die Pfeiltasten nutzen, um ggf. weitere Folien zu sehen

Scrollen, um ggf. weitere Folien zu sehen

Die Pfeiltasten nutzen, um ggf. weitere Folien zu sehen

Folien downloaden

TAGS